Listening to messages 
using the base unit
When new messages have been 
recorded, {6} on the base unit flashes.
Press {6}.
L
If new messages have been recorded, 
the base unit plays back new 
messages.
L
If there are no new messages, the 
base unit plays back all messages.

Erasing all messages
Press {4} 2 times while the unit is not in 
use.
Listening to messages 
using the handset
When new messages have been 
recorded, u is displayed on the 
handset with the total number of new 
messages.
1
K
 (middle soft key)
2
{V}
/{^}: “Answer System” i 
M
3
{V}
/{^}: Select “Play New Msg.” 
or “Play All Msg.”. i M
4
When finished, press {ih}.
